Foundation Repair in Angus, NM

Angus, NM, while offering a peaceful rural setting, faces unique challenges when it comes to foundation stability. The region’s soil conditions, including expansive clay soils, can lead to significant foundation problems. These soils can expand and contract due to fluctuating moisture levels, causing shifting, settling, and cracking in foundations.

In recent years, many properties in and around Angus, including areas like Ruidoso and Alto, have experienced foundation issues due to the unpredictable moisture levels. Cracks in walls, uneven floors, and structural movement are common problems for homeowners. It’s important for property owners in Angus to stay proactive in addressing these issues before they escalate into costly repairs.

Preventing Foundation Problems in Angus

Understanding how the moisture in the soil around your property impacts your foundation is key to protecting it. Here are some measures you can take to minimize foundation issues:

  • Proper Drainage Systems: Ensure that your gutters and downspouts are clear, and that water is directed away from your foundation. Proper grading can prevent water from pooling around your property, reducing the risk of water damage.
  • Soil Stabilization: Expansive clay soil can lead to significant foundation problems. Techniques like soil stabilization can help reinforce your foundation and reduce the risk of settling or shifting.
  • Routine Foundation Inspections: Schedule annual foundation inspections to detect minor issues before they become major problems. Early detection of cracks or settling can save you from expensive repairs down the road.
  • Moisture Control: Use landscaping techniques to maintain consistent moisture around your foundation. This can help reduce the risk of soil expansion and contraction.

By taking these steps, you can protect your property from costly foundation problems.

DIY Foundation Repairs

While major foundation issues should always be handled by professionals, there are a few minor repairs that homeowners in Angus can tackle themselves:

  • Sealing Small Cracks: For minor cracks in the walls or foundation, use concrete crack fillers or epoxy to seal them. This will prevent water from entering, but it doesn’t address the root cause of the cracks.
  • Shimming for Minor Settling: If your foundation has slightly settled, shimming can temporarily level the affected area. However, this is only a temporary fix, and the underlying issue should be professionally addressed.
  • Maintaining Drainage Systems: Regularly clean gutters and ensure proper drainage around your foundation to help prevent damage.

For larger issues, it’s crucial to call a foundation repair professional in Angus.

When to Call a Foundation Repair Contractor

If you notice any of these signs, it may be time to consult with a foundation repair expert in Angus:

  • Large Cracks: Cracks larger than 1/4 inch in the foundation or walls indicate major shifting.
  • Uneven Floors: Sloping floors are often a sign of settling or shifting foundations.
  • Sticking Doors and Windows: Difficulty opening or closing doors and windows may suggest that your foundation has moved.
  • Gaps Around Windows or Doors: Gaps are often a result of foundation shifts, and should be addressed quickly.
